Brazilian exports of turkey and duck meat saw mixed results in 2024. Turkey meat exports saw an 8.1% decrease in volume and a 23.4% decrease in revenue compared to 2023, with Mexico being the main destination. Duck meat exports, on the other hand, saw a slight increase in volume but a 12.7% decrease in revenue, with the United Arab Emirates as the main importer. Despite the fluctuations, both sectors are optimistic about the prospects for 2025, especially for shipments to Europe and the Middle East.
